The IE Legacy Project requires testing resources to lead and assist testing of legacy applications, interfaces with the vendor applications, and business processes. This position will require experience with older technologies, like mainframe programming, and with newer technologies, like application programming (Java, ColdFusion, .Net, etc, to assist current state resources. Expert level experience needed to propose, develop and integrate test plans, tools and techniques.

The position is responsible for proposing, developing and integrating test methods, tools, techniques and procedures for the legacy applications and interfaces with the IE Legacy Project. This role will assist in establishing and maturing testing best practices that support the effective implementation and maturation of the testing process within the OIS software development life cycle (SDLC This position will assist in the development of project test strategies and test plans that guide test analysis, design, development, execution (both manual and automated), coverage analysis, defect management and reporting for assigned projects.
